Overview
The ADRF5130BCPZ-R7, produced by Analog Devices Inc., is a high power, reflective, silicon, single-pole, double-throw (SPDT) switch. It operates within a frequency range of 0.7 GHz to 3.8 GHz and is housed in a compact, 24-lead, 4 mm × 4 mm leadless surface-mount package (LFCSP). This switch is designed for high power handling and is ideal for applications in cellular infrastructure, such as long-term evolution (LTE) base stations, as well as in wireless infrastructure, military, and high reliability applications.
Key Specifications
Parameter | Value |
---|---|
Frequency Range | 0.7 GHz to 3.8 GHz |
Maximum Operating Power | 43 dBm |
Absolute Maximum RF Input Power | 46.5 dBm |
Insertion Loss at 2 GHz | 0.6 dB |
Insertion Loss at 3.5 GHz | 0.7 dB |
Input Third-Order Intercept (IP3) | 68 dBm (typical to 2 GHz), 65 dBm (typical to 3.5 GHz) |
0.1 dB Compression (P0.1dB) | 46 dBm |
Supply Voltage (VDD) | 5 V |
Supply Current (IDD) | 1.06 mA (typical) |
Operating Temperature Range | -40°C to +105°C |
Package Type | 24-Lead LFCSP (4 mm × 4 mm) |
ESD Ratings | HBM: 2 kV (Class 2), CDM: 1.25 kV |
Key Features
- High power handling with a maximum operating power of 43 dBm and an absolute maximum rating of 46.5 dBm.
- Low insertion loss of 0.6 dB at 2 GHz and 0.7 dB at 3.5 GHz.
- High linearity with an input third-order intercept (IP3) of 68 dBm (typical to 2 GHz) and 65 dBm (typical to 3.5 GHz).
- Single positive supply voltage of 5 V and low supply current of 1.06 mA (typical).
- Internally matched to 50 Ω at the RF input and output ports, eliminating the need for external matching components.
- Bidirectional design with interchangeable input and output ports.
- RoHS compliant and compact 24-lead LFCSP package.
